Package: apt Version: 0.7.12 Severity: minor --- Please enter the report below this line. --- apt in /etc/cron.daily sometimes sleeps for more than 20 minutes. Is there any reason for sleeping for so much time? apt calls random_sleep and sometimes the random value will be 1600 or something...
